Tl* the contact owned a 2013 kia soul. the contact's wife informed him of an abnormal odor on the outside of the vehicle. approximately 45 minutes later, the vehicle caught on fire. the fire department was called and extinguished the fire. a fire report was filed and the fire marshall diagnosed that the wiring in front of the engine compartment caused the fire. there were no injuries sustained. the vehicle was destroyed by the fire. the dealer was not notified. the manufacturer was notified, but did not assist. the failure mileage was 45,000.

The engine in my 2013 kia soul blew at only 56000 miles. my wife was driving the car on the interstate when she heard a knocking noise and she pulled over. a man came up to her window and told her there was flames coming from the bottom of the car. it turns out that a rod went through the engine block and leaked all the oil out of the car. when i took the vehicle to kia, the service tech asked about the oil changes and had mentioned that the oem oil filter that kia puts has some type of pressure release and when you get the oil changed somewhere else they don't have that type of filter. i asked if it was required to have the oil changed at a kia dealer and he said no. we have had all the oil changes up to date on the vehicle. it is really hard to understand how an engine with 56k miles can stop.

I purchased a kia soul 2013 + brand new in 2013, on 5/13/2017 the check oil light came on while i was driving, i pulled over and checked the oil and it was low even though i had recently had the oil changed, i put 2 qts of oil in the car, but every time i drove the car began making a noise whenever i accelerated. while driving the car on 5/14/17 the check engine light came on and the noise persisted. though the car was still drivable, i had it towed to the kia dealership on 5/15/17 where i purchased the car to the service department. later that day i was told that the motor had gone out in my car when i asked why i was told that the mechanic had left. the following day on 5/16/17 i called the dealership back and was told that there sludge in my motor caused from oil being burned in the motor and the sludge was not able to filter though the motor. i was told that it would cost approximately $4220 to replace it with a used motor. the next day on 5/17/17 i was online looking for cheaper motors when i ran across articles regarding the 2016 recall of 600,000+ other kia vehicles all with defective engines. after reading what happened to the other engines i realized that the same thing was happening to my engine. i called kia customer assistance center and a case was made regarding my car. on 5/31/17 i was told that my case had been escalated to the escalation agent. today, on 6/5/2017 brenda the escalation agent called to notify me that kia would not cover my car because it has over 100k miles on it and because there is sludge located in the engine. i told yes, that is why i wanted kia to look into it because it a vehicle with barely 114k miles on it that is 4 years old and with maintenance that was kept up the engine shouldn't have been burning oil to produce sludge in it. i was told i would need to request more work to be done on the car to see if the motor was defective.
We were driving i-15 nb in san bernardino county california. we were heading uphill on a grade at approximately 45 miles per hour when suddenly the vehicle lost power. we pulled to the shoulder and before we could get out of the car the engine compartment had caught fire. the whole car was engulfed in flames within 30 seconds. there was no collision and no prior warning of any issues. this happened in february of 2016
